Why It Matters

Dead dog removal isn’t just about cleanup — it’s about health and peace of mind

A deceased dog in your property can create serious health risks. As the body decomposes, it releases harmful bacteria and odours that spread through wall cavities, ceiling spaces, and ventilation systems. In Yarrawarrah’s older homes and high-density areas, these odours can linger for weeks, attracting flies and posing risks to families and pets.

How We Work

Fast, discreet, and thorough dead dog removal

We follow a proven process to locate, remove, and sanitise affected areas safely and efficiently.

  1. 1

    Assessment & Location

    We identify the source of the odour or carcass using thermal imaging, moisture metres, and odour detection tools. Common hiding spots include wall cavities, ceiling spaces, under decks, and in garages or storage areas.

  2. 2

    Containment & Protection

    We set up containment barriers and use protective gear to prevent exposure to harmful bacteria. High-risk areas like kitchens, living rooms, and bedrooms are sealed off during removal.

  3. 3

    Removal & Disposal

    The carcass is carefully extracted using sealed equipment and disposed of according to local regulations. We ensure no traces remain that could attract pests or spread odours.

  4. 4

    Sanitisation & Odour Control

    We apply industrial-grade disinfectants and odour neutralisers to eliminate bacteria and prevent lingering smells. Air scrubbers may be used to purify the air in affected spaces.

  5. 5

    Final Inspection & Clearance

    We conduct a thorough inspection to confirm the area is clean, odour-free, and safe. You’ll receive a detailed report and peace of mind knowing the issue is resolved.
